KUVS unveils new studios

October 3, 2013 by Veronica Villafañe

The Sacramento Univision station, KUVS-19, has unveiled its new state-of-the-art HD studio and news room. The newly remodeled facility will be the home of “Noticias 19” and “A Primera Hora.”

The new studio features an LED lighting system and top-of-the-line visual background monitors, new equipment, graphics, and an advanced weather forecast system. The new studio was designed by SABCA Productions.

 sacto set

It has been 10 years since the Sacramento set got a facelift.

Viewers of “Despierta Sacramento” morning show and “Conexión California” show will also benefit from the new changes, as all of the station’s local programming will have a new on-air look.

 

Ricardo Sigala (production manager), Pablo Iacub (news director), Steve Stuck (general manager), Bob Fitzhugh (chief of engineering) during the set's unveiling on Monday, Sept. 30.
